Who Is Niranjan Pathak?

Great question. I ask myself the same thing at least twice a day.

I'm the guy writing this, which already makes me sound far more sorted than I actually am. In reality, I do many things at once: stand-up comedy, writing, content creation, a corporate job, and intense overthinking, usually about things that don't matter and things that absolutely do. I try a lot. I fail at some. I improve at others. And somehow, I keep moving forward like I know what I'm doing. I write jokes but forget punchlines. I perform comedy but hide my own videos like classified documents. I work a serious job while mentally turning office situations into stand-up material. If multitasking had an anxiety version, that would be me. People Google my name. Maybe they're curious. Maybe they typed the wrong spelling. Either way, this blog exists so everything about me lives in one place. In short, I'm a work in progress with jokes, opinions, and a slightly overactive brain.
